The Light Rail Transit Line 3, now known as the Shah Alam LRT line, was developed to connect passengers from the western corridor of Klang Valley and is on track for its commencement for the first 20 stations by March 2025.
Stretching a total of 37km, the line aims to increase travel efficiency, reduce traffic congestion, encourage economic growth and productivity, and mobilise more passengers with an estimated 18,630 passengers per hour per direction.
